Uranium isotopic analyses by using a sector field inductively coupled plasma mass spectrometer

A sector field mass spectrometer using an inductively coupled plasma as an ion source was used in order to determine the uranium isotopic ratios in reference materials supplied by the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) (NBS 950, 010, 030, 200, 500, 750, and 970). The accuracy obtained for the major isotopes was better than 0.2%. (author)
